Well, you know what also can dehumidify the cabin? Using outside air instead of having this ongoing civil war with the air conditioner and heater fighting each other on the same air, which drives the energy usage up!!

This brings up an interesting question (hopefully someone has scientifically tested it already). What is more efficient on a cold day? Running your heat + A/C (auto setting) to keep things dehumidified, or Running heat only + outside air? One has the A/C and heat "fighting" with each other, the other continually introduces fresh, but cold, air into your car requiring more heat be used.
